Types of Betting Odds Explained
Although odds can look complicated, tỷ lệ kèo they all serve one goal: defining probability and payouts.
- Fractional Odds: Popular in the UK and horse racing.
- Decimal Odds: Simple format: stake × odds = total return.
- American Odds: Common in the US with plus (+) and minus (–) values.
- Asian Handicap: A favorite system among football bettors.

Where Odds Come to Life
Odds apply to almost every sporting event:
- Match Result (1X2): Most common in football betting.
- Over/Under: Ideal for fans who focus on game tempo rather than winners.
- Handicap Betting: Levels the playing field between mismatched teams.
- Special & Prop Bets: Unique odds that focus on specific events.
